14:22 — Quill noticed the Fernwick firmware channel was serving the beta manifest to stable-ring devices. Turns out the channel promotion job ran twice after a retry, and the second pass flipped the ring pointer back. About 300 thermostats in the Dorsay fleet pulled the wrong image before we froze rollouts at 14:31. Devices are fine (signature check held), just noisy. We paused promotions and pinned the manifest manually. For the record, the bad promotion job logged the following trace token.

session token of kahog-bahif = htk9_f63daec35

Minutes — Management Meeting, Opalgate Manufacturing

Attendees: J. Carne (chair), L. Mbeki, F. Holt.

The annual insurance renewal was reviewed. Premiums from Straven Mutual rose 18%, driven by last year's flood claim at the Redholm site. Two alternative quotes were tabled; both excluded flood cover. The committee agreed to renew with Straven at the revised rate. For the incoming director, the related planning note appears below.

internal memo for tawip-bawef: Silirek Works is in early talks to buy Aldiusox Systems for about $483.7 million. The Casox launch date is June 7, and nothing goes to the press before then. Legal wants the Kelmirek Holdings term sheet redrafted before February 7.

Bulk edits in the Ledgerbird admin table: max 500 rows per operation. Larger batches silently truncate — known bug, fix slated for next sprint. Always dry-run first via the preview toggle; it shows the diff without committing. Rollback window is 24 hours, after which snapshots are purged. If a bulk edit hangs past 2 minutes, kill it and check the mutation queue. Escalation steps and queue-flush commands are documented on this page.

operations page: https://confluence.lumicsys.internal/projects/display/projects/display